My first (and hopefully only) car accident happened today. I've never had a speeding ticket, I've never had a parking ticket. I'm a safe driver. I had the right of way, its a long street with a few side streets going off of it. Well some guy came barreling out of this side street and right in front of my car. I didn't have time to stop. WHAM. The car hit his right in the center. OMG. I've never been so scared in my life. A cop was there almost instantly. Within seconds. It took me a few seconds to gather my wits and move the car to the side. I hit hard enough that my glasses flew off my face. I found them on the floor. Got out and made sure I was working properly. Just shaken, and shaking.

The guy claimed he stopped at the stop sign. But he was going too fast to have been stopped a moment ago. There is no way he couldn't of seen me coming if he'd stopped to check for traffic as its a long street and it wasn't like I was coming around a corner. To make matters worse, he doesn't have insurance. He told the cop he'd JUST bought the car that day and JUST happened to be on his way to get insurance. Yeah....whatever dude. I don't think Mr. Cop bought that one either. Both the guy and his passenger were out walking around even before I was out walking around. They seemed unhurt. After the cop was done talking to us his passenger changed her story and said her shoulder was hurt and she wanted an ambulance. She may very well have been hurt, I don't know but she'd been moving around just fine and hadn't been on the side of the collision.

The whole front of the car is messed up. I feel like crap, I have a headache the size of Texas....


NOT a good day.
